The following areas are under a Level 3 (Go Now) evacuation notice due to wildfire:

All areas of Rice Road near Mapleton.
All areas of Hillcrest Road near Mapleton.
All areas of 1st Ave. near Mapleton
Level 3 means leave immediately! Do NOT take time to gather things. GO NOW! There is immediate and imminent danger and you should evacuate immediately.

*** HIGH SURF WARNING REMAINS IN EFFECT FROM 11 AM THURSDAY TO 11 AM PDT FRIDAY ***

Expect dangerously large breaking waves of 28 to 32 ft on beaches along Curry, Coos and Douglas Counties from 11 AM Thursday to 11 AM Friday.

***IMPACTS…Extremely large breaking waves will create very hazardous conditions along beaches and area shorelines. Waves will inundate beaches and surge into normally dry areas. Infrastructure damage and significant beach erosion can be expected. The highest breaking waves are expected Thursday afternoon through late Thursday night.

*** HIGH WIND WARNING NOW IN EFFECT FROM 8 AM TO 11 PM THURSDAY ***

Expect south winds 35 to 50 mph with gusts up to 70 mph expected. Warning Includes - Curry County Coast and South Central Oregon Coast. This includes exposed areas along highway 101, and headlands. This includes Cape Blanco, the cities of Port Orford, Gold Beach, Sixes, and Denmark.

*** IMPACTS...Damaging winds will blow down trees and power lines. Widespread power outages are expected. Travel will be difficult, especially for high profile vehicles.

If power is out do not call 911 to report it. Please call your electrical provider. Use 911 only in the event of an emergency.
